8 cases of construction permit exemption
On the afternoon of December 10, with 437/439 delegates participating in the vote, the National Assembly passed the Construction Law (amended), effective from July 1, 2026.
The Construction Law (amended) expands the subjects of works exempted from construction permits, including 8 cases:
State secret works; urgent and urgent construction works; works belonging to special public investment projects; works belonging to investment projects under special investment procedures; temporary construction works as prescribed in this Law; construction works in areas used for national defense and security purposes as prescribed by the law on land.

The project under the public investment project is decided by the Prime Minister, heads of central agencies of the political organization, the Supreme People's Procuracy, the Supreme People's Court, the State Audit, the Office of the President, the Office of the National Assembly, ministries, ministerial-level agencies, agencies under the Government, central agencies of the Vietnam Fatherland Front and of socio-political organizations, Chairmen of People's Committees at all levels to invest in construction.

Construction works on routes in areas with two or more provincial-level administrative units; construction works on routes outside urban development orientation areas, determined according to urban and rural planning or detailed industry planning approved by competent state agencies or approved by competent authorities.
Sea works under offshore construction investment projects that have been assigned by competent authorities to operate sea areas; airports, works at airports, works to ensure flight operations outside airports.
Advertising works are not subject to a construction permit according to the provisions of the law on advertising; passive telecommunications technical infrastructure works.
Construction works under construction investment projects have been appraised by the specialized construction agency for the Feasibility Study Report and adjusted feasibility study report and have been approved according to regulations.
Grade IV construction works, individual houses with a scale of less than 7 floors with a total construction floor area of less than 500 m2 and not falling into one of the following areas: Functional areas, urban development areas identified in the city's general planning; functional areas, rural residential areas, urban development areas identified in the general urban planning of the province, under the city, general planning of economic zones, national tourist areas; construction areas identified in the general planning of communes; areas with architectural management regulations.
Repair and renovation works inside works or works for repair and renovation of the exterior that are not adjacent to urban roads with requirements for architectural management according to regulations of competent state agencies; the repair and renovation content does not change the purpose and function of use, does not affect the safety of the load-bearing structure of the works, ensures requirements for fire prevention and fighting, environmental protection, and the ability to connect technical infrastructure.
Minimize 30% reduction in construction permit issuance time/costs
Previously, some National Assembly delegates said that the regulation on expanding the scope of construction permit exemption creates favorable conditions for investors but needs to be strengthened in post-inspections, paying attention to inspection, examination, and handling of violations.
In the explanatory report, the Government said that the drafting agency stipulates to ensure that the exemption of construction permits is accompanied by strict control measures such as: Regulations on notification of construction work for construction works to have information and basis for the construction order management agency;
Supplement the content of construction order management, transfer partly from pre-inspection to post-inspection; Supplement framework regulations on the installation of signs and monitoring equipment at construction sites, publicize information for the community to participate in supervision, criticism...
For construction works located in 2 or more provinces, it is stipulated that construction permits are only exempted for works on the above route from 2 or more provinces.
The licensing procedures will be regulated to be as simple as possible in the Decree in the direction of: Carrying out the entire online procedure; simplifying documents and conditions; enhancing the responsibility of design consultants in ensuring the safety of works; minimizing the time for granting the license (expected to be a maximum of 7 - 10 days). These regulations will reduce at least 30% of time/costs as required by the Government.
